PCS live 24 April – hear how reps are getting the vote out

PCS reps will share how they are getting the vote out in our national strike ballot at a live event at 7pm on 24 April.

The reps will join PCS General Secretary Fran Heathcote and acting president Martin Cavanagh.

Our ballot of members working for 171 bargaining areas runs until noon on 13 May and if you haven’t had a ballot paper or you have lost yours, you have until 28 April to request one.

Members in the Scottish devolved sector are not included in the ballot as they agreed a two-year pay deal last year.

The PCS Live event, chaired by acting national president Martin Cavanagh, is your chance to hear from PCS General Secretary Fran Heathcote and reps and to ask your questions about the ballot and potential strike action. The event will also be signed by a BSL interpreter.
